Forestry Clearing in Houston, TX
Forestry clearing services involve the removal of trees, brush, and other vegetation to open up land for various property projects. This service is commonly used for preparing land for construction, landscaping, or agricultural purposes, as well as managing overgrown or hazardous areas. Property owners typically seek forestry clearing to improve safety, create space for new structures, or enhance the usability of outdoor land. Before requesting this service, it’s helpful to consider the size and density of the area, any specific trees or vegetation that should be preserved, and local regulations or permits that may apply to land clearing activities.
Understanding the scope of forestry clearing projects can help property owners plan effectively. Projects can range from clearing small patches of land to large-scale site preparation involving multiple acres. It’s also important to clarify whether stump removal, debris disposal, or land grading are included in the scope of work. Property owners should evaluate the condition of the land, the types of vegetation involved, and any potential challenges such as access restrictions or underground utilities. This information can assist in coordinating a clearing process that meets the specific needs of the property and project goals.

Common Forestry Clearing Jobs
Tree Removal - safely removing trees that pose a risk to property or safety.
Stump Grinding - eliminating tree stumps to improve landscape appearance and prevent hazards.
Hazardous Tree Clearing - removing damaged or diseased trees that threaten structures or power lines.
Selective Clearing - thinning trees to enhance sunlight, airflow, or access on the property.
Brush and Underbrush Removal - clearing dense undergrowth to reduce fire risk and improve yard usability.
Land Clearing for Development - preparing land for construction or landscaping projects by removing trees and debris.
Forestry Clearing Questions
What is forestry clearing? Forestry clearing involves removing trees and brush to prepare land for development, agriculture, or other uses.
What types of projects require forestry clearing? Projects such as building sites, farmland expansion, or land management often need forestry clearing services.
How is forestry clearing typically performed? It is usually done using heavy equipment like bulldozers and chainsaws to safely and efficiently remove vegetation.
What should property owners consider before forestry clearing? It's important to assess land conditions, intended use, and any local regulations related to land removal activities.
